طراحی سایت پارسه

یادگیری طراحی سایت

نوشته شده توسط arao در . نوشته شده در Web Design

## راهنمای جامع یادگیری طراحی سایت: از صفر تا متخصص طراحی سایت، مهارتی ارزشمند و پرطرفدار در دنیای امروز است. چه به دنبال ساخت وب‌سایتی برای کسب و کار خود باشید، چه به دنبال یک شغل جدید و هیجان‌انگیز، یادگیری طراحی سایت می‌تواند دریچه‌های جدیدی را به روی شما باز کند. در این راهنما، یک نقشه راه جامع برای یادگیری طراحی سایت، از مبتدی تا پیشرفته، ارائه خواهیم داد. **1. پیش نیازها و انتخاب مسیر:** * **هیچ پیش نیاز خاصی لازم نیست!** تنها علاقه و پشتکار کافی است. * **انتخاب مسیر:** * **طراحی فرانت‌اند (Frontend):** تمرکز بر ظاهر و رابط کاربری وب‌سایت (HTML, CSS, JavaScript). * **طراحی بک‌اند (Backend):** تمرکز بر منطق و پایگاه داده وب‌سایت (PHP, Python, Node.js, SQL). * **طراحی فول‌استک (Full-Stack):** تسلط بر هر دو حوزه فرانت‌اند و بک‌اند. * **انتخاب مسیر به علایق و اهداف شما بستگی دارد.** اگر به جنبه‌های بصری و تعامل کاربر علاقه‌مندید، فرانت‌اند انتخاب مناسبی است. اگر به منطق و عملکرد وب‌سایت علاقه‌مندید، بک‌اند را انتخاب کنید. اگر هم می‌خواهید یک طراح وب‌سایت کامل باشید، فول‌استک را در نظر بگیرید. **2. منابع آموزشی رایگان:** * **HTML:** ساختار اصلی وب‌سایت را ایجاد می‌کند. * **MDN Web Docs:** منبعی جامع و معتبر برای HTML. * **freeCodeCamp:** دوره رایگان و تعاملی HTML. * **w3schools:** آموزش HTML با مثال‌های متعدد. * **CSS:** به وب‌سایت شما ظاهر و استایل می‌بخشد. * **MDN Web Docs:** منبعی جامع و معتبر برای CSS. * **freeCodeCamp:** دوره رایگان و تعاملی CSS. * **w3schools:** آموزش CSS با مثال‌های متعدد. * **JavaScript:** به وب‌سایت شما تعامل و پویایی می‌بخشد. * **MDN Web Docs:** منبعی جامع و معتبر برای JavaScript. * **freeCodeCamp:** دوره رایگان و تعاملی JavaScript. * **w3schools:** آموزش JavaScript با مثال‌های متعدد. * **Codecademy:** دوره تعاملی JavaScript. **3. منابع آموزشی غیر رایگان (اختیاری):** * **Udemy:** دوره‌های متنوع طراحی وب با قیمت‌های مناسب. * **Coursera:** دوره‌های تخصصی طراحی وب از دانشگاه‌های معتبر. * **LinkedIn Learning:** آموزش‌های ویدئویی با کیفیت بالا. * **TeamTreehouse:** آموزش‌های پروژه محور با تمرکز بر یادگیری عملی. **4. ابزارهای مورد نیاز:** * **ویرایشگر متن (Text Editor):** برای نوشتن کدها. * **VS Code:** رایگان و قدرتمند با افزونه‌های فراوان. * **Sublime Text:** ویرایشگر متن سریع و انعطاف‌پذیر. * **Atom:** ویرایشگر متن رایگان و قابل شخصی‌سازی. * **مرورگر وب (Web Browser):** برای مشاهده و تست وب‌سایت. * **Google Chrome:** محبوب‌ترین مرورگر وب با ابزارهای توسعه‌دهنده قوی. * **Mozilla Firefox:** مرورگر وب متن‌باز و حریم خصوصی محور. * **ابزارهای توسعه‌دهنده مرورگر (Browser Developer Tools):** برای بررسی کدها، رفع اشکالات و بهینه‌سازی وب‌سایت. **5. تمرین و پروژه:** * **تمرین مداوم:** مهم‌ترین بخش یادگیری طراحی سایت تمرین است. هر چه بیشتر تمرین کنید، مهارت‌هایتان قوی‌تر خواهد شد. * **شروع با پروژه‌های کوچک:** با پروژه‌های ساده مانند ساخت یک صفحه معرفی شخصی یا یک فرم تماس شروع کنید. * **انجام پروژه‌های پیچیده‌تر:** پس از تسلط بر مفاهیم اولیه، به سراغ پروژه‌های پیچیده‌تر مانند ساخت یک وبلاگ یا یک فروشگاه آنلاین بروید. * **کپی کردن طرح‌های موجود:** با کپی کردن طرح‌های وب‌سایت‌های مورد علاقه خود، می‌توانید نحوه استفاده از HTML، CSS و JavaScript را در عمل یاد بگیرید. **6. یادگیری فریم‌ورک‌ها و کتابخانه‌ها:** * **Bootstrap:** فریم‌ورک CSS برای طراحی وب‌سایت‌های واکنش‌گرا (Responsive). * **Tailwind CSS:** فریم‌ورک CSS برای طراحی وب‌سایت‌های با سفارشی‌سازی بالا. * **React:** کتابخانه JavaScript برای ساخت رابط کاربری پویا. * **Angular:** فریم‌ورک JavaScript برای ساخت برنامه‌های وب تک صفحه‌ای (SPA). * **Vue.js:** فریم‌ورک JavaScript ساده و قدرتمند برای ساخت رابط کاربری. **7. نکات مهم:** * **صبور باشید:** یادگیری طراحی سایت زمان‌بر است. ناامید نشوید و به تمرین ادامه دهید. * **از دیگران کمک بگیرید:** اگر مشکلی دارید، از انجمن‌های آنلاین، گروه‌های تلگرامی یا دوستان خود کمک بگیرید. * **همیشه در حال یادگیری باشید:** دنیای طراحی وب دائما در حال تغییر است. برای به‌روز ماندن، همیشه در حال یادگیری تکنولوژی‌های جدید باشید. * **نمونه کار بسازید:** نمونه کارها بهترین راه برای نشان دادن مهارت‌های شما به کارفرمایان یا مشتریان بالقوه هستند. **8. گام بعدی:** * **یادگیری سئو (SEO):** برای بهینه‌سازی وب‌سایت برای موتورهای جستجو. * **یادگیری امنیت وب (Web Security):** برای محافظت از وب‌سایت در برابر حملات سایبری. * **یادگیری تجربه کاربری (UX):** برای بهبود تجربه کاربری وب‌سایت. با پیروی از این راهنما و تلاش مستمر، می‌توانید به یک طراح وب‌سایت حرفه‌ای تبدیل شوید. موفق باشید!

برچسب ها:, , , , , , , , , , , , , , , , , , ,

بازتاب از سایت

دیدگاهتان را بنویسید

لینک های ضروری